Events after the balance sheet date On 6 February 2026, an application was submitted to the Capital Markets Board of Türkiye (CMB) regarding the merger under the simplified procedure through the acquisition by the Company of Çelebi Kargo Depolama ve Dağıtım Hizmetleri A.Ş., which is 100% owned by the Company. On 24 February 2026, it was resolved to participate in the capital increase of PT Celebi Aviation Indonesia (“CAI”), a company domiciled in Jakarta, Indonesia, engaged in airport ground handling services, with a paid-in capital of IDR 166.880.000.000, of which the Company holds 99% of the shares. Accordingly, the Company decided to participate in the capital increase to IDR 231.880.000.000 and to make a capital contribution of IDR 64.350.000.000 (approximately USD 3.8 million) in line with its 99% shareholding.
